### Author
\* Balfour, John Hutton (1808-1884), British (Scottish) botanist, educated at the High School Edinburgh, studied at the Universities of Edinburgh and St. Andrews, M.D. Edinburgh 1832, at a medical school in Paris 1832-1834, practising physician Edinburgh 1834, succeeded W.J. Hooker as professor of botany at Glasgow 1841-1845, Queen's botanist in Scotland, Regius Keeper of the Royal Botanic Garden and professor of botany at Edinburgh 1845-1879, L.L.D. Univ. Edinburgh, St. Andrews and Glasgow 1879, one of the founders of the Botanical Society of Edinburgh.
**Abbreviated name**: *Balf.* \[standard form in IPNI: *Balf.*\]

##### n.20.101. Catalogue of British plants
**Title**
*Catalogue of British plants*. Part first. Containing the flowering plants and ferns... *Second edition*... Edinburgh (MacLachlan, Stewart and Co....) 1841.
**Abbreviated title**: *Cat. Brit. pl. ed. 2*.
**Notes**
*Authorship*: J.H. Balfour, senior author, with Charles Cardale Babington (1808-1895) (see e.g. TL-2/1: 83-84 and this supplement) and William Hunter Campbell (1814-1883). − "Printed for the Botanical Society of Edinburgh."
*Publ*.: 1841, p. \[i-iii\], \[1\]-16. *Copies*: G(2), NY.
*Other editions*: *Ed. 1*: A catalogue of British plants, included in W.J. Hooker, *Brit. Fl.*, ed. 3, 15 p. Edinburgh 1836.
*Ed. 4*: 1865, p. \[1\]-43. *Copy*: NY.
*Ref*.: Schlechtendal, D.F.L. von, Bot. Zeit. 4: 450-451. 26 Jun 1846 (rev.).

##### n.20.103. A manual of botany
**Title**
*A manual of botany*; being an introduction to the study of the structure, physiology, and classification of plants... London (published by John Joseph Griffin & Co.,...) 1849. Oct.
**Abbreviated title**: *Man. bot.*
**Notes**
*Ed. 1*: Apr-Mai 1849 (p. x: preface Mar 1849; review by W.J. Hooker Jul 1849), p. \[i\*, iii\*\], \[i\]-xv, \[1\]-641, \[643-644, add.\]. *Copies*: L, NY.
*Ed. 2*: 1851, p. \[i\]-xvi, \[1\]-642. *Copy*: NY. − Issued in the series Encyclopaedia metropolitana, second division, applied sciences. Botany. London (as ed. 1), Glasgow (Richard Griffin & Co.).
*Ed. 3*: 1855, p. \[i\]-xvi, \[1\]-717, \[718-719, adv.\], \[1\]-16 (catal. microscopes). *Copy*: NY. − Third edition, revised and enlarged by Joseph Williams, M.D. (fl. 1850-x, lecturer in botany, Dublin), Desmond p. 662.
*Ed*. \[*4*\]: 1863, p. \[i\]-xxii, \[1\]-703, \[704-708, adv.\]. *Copy*: NY. − "New edition, revised by the author". Edinburgh (Adam and Charles Black) 1863. Oct.
*Ed. 5*: 1875 (p. ix: Apr 1875), p. \[i\]-xxiv, \[1\]-854. *Copy*: B-S. − Edinburgh (Adam and Charles Black) 1875. Oct.
*Ref*.: Hooker, W.J., ed., J. Bot. Kew Gard. Misc. 1: 222-224. 1849.
